[Solved] Fixing Tractor Air Filter Restriction Switch: 3362 Error Code Solution

Tractor Error Code3362 Error Code
DescriptionAmber engine light due to F5C air filter restriction switch short to ground. Torque to quantity map not plausible.

Tractor error code 3362 indicates a problem with the F5C air filter restriction switch short to ground, which triggers an amber engine warning. The torque to quantity map is also not plausible, which can cause a decrease in engine performance.

The symptoms of this error code include reduced power, increased fuel consumption, and rough idling. The cause of this issue is often a faulty air filter restriction switch or a damaged wiring harness. Repairing this problem is important as it can lead to further engine damage if left unaddressed.

The difficulty of the repair depends on the extent of the damage, but it is generally considered a moderate repair.

Possible fixes include replacing the air filter restriction switch or repairing the wiring harness.
